So we thought we’d give you the pros and cons of being a property investor.

First, the Pros…

😊 Capital Growth – gotta love that growth!

😊 Stability – property tends to be less volatile than shares

😊 Tax Deductions – you can often claim deductions to minimise your tax

Now, the Cons…

☹ Initial Expense – you often need a significant deposit to start investing in property

☹ Not Liquid – it’s a process to sell a property, which means it’s less “liquid” than shares

☹ Entry/Exit Costs – there are large expenses associated with buying/selling a property
